Drop airoha,x2-mode related property from the DTSI and enable them only in the relevant devices that use a PCIe0 line. x2-mode should be enabled only for the WiFi card that would use it as it might cause problem for WiFi card that expect 2 single PCIe x1 line instead of a single PCIe x2 line.
